核心观点
作者主张将溶瘤病毒视为原位疫苗平台:在肿瘤内部释放抗原、启动免疫,再推动效应细胞进入病灶。 评价重心由单纯增加浸润,转向肿瘤特异性免疫的形成与持续(PDF 第 4–5 页)。

原位免疫启动与载荷设计
病毒复制和肿瘤细胞裂解释放抗原及危险信号,树突状细胞进一步参与抗原呈递。工程化载荷则尝试增强局部免疫刺激,让病毒同时承担递送与免疫调控功能(PDF 第 4–8 页)。

图 1 · 原位疫苗与工程载荷。原文 PDF 第 7 页。
载荷的选择还涉及抗肿瘤反应与抗病毒反应之间的平衡;免疫刺激的增强方向随病毒、肿瘤和宿主环境变化(第 8 页)。
Triple-A:连接 T 细胞的三个环节
作者用 availability、activation、admission 描述有效免疫需要衔接的三个环节:肿瘤特异性 T 细胞是否可用、是否激活、能否进入肿瘤(PDF 第 11 页)。

图 2 · T 细胞可用、激活与进入肿瘤的概念框架。原文 PDF 第 11 页。
这一框架也引出了作者提出的序贯思路:先由病毒启动免疫,再由检查点抑制剂放大反应。给药顺序的优势仍待直接随机比较(第 12–13 页)。
联合治疗的临床进展
早期研究提供了免疫浸润与联合应答信号,但 MASTERKEY-265 的 III 期研究未显示 PFS 或 OS 的显著改善(PDF 第 12–13 页)。下一步的关键是识别适合的人群、载荷与治疗时序,而非将不同方案视为同一种联合策略。

Fig. 1 · PDF 第 7 页

Fig. 1 | Oncolytic viruses for in situ vaccination. Oncolytic viruses (OVs) can exert antitumour immune responses through a multilayered mechanism that extends beyond direct cytolysis. Upon intratumoural infection, whether following direct intratumoural injection or intravenous delivery, immunogenic cell death (ICD) induces danger signals that recruit innate immune effectors, including natural killer (NK) cells, macrophages and dendritic cells (DCs), into the tumour mass, converting an immunologically ‘cold’ tumour into an active inflammatory site. Concurrent OV-mediated lysis of cancer cells releases tumour-associated antigens (TAAs) and immunostimulatory signals such as damage-associated or pathogen-associated molecular patterns into the microenvironment. Importantly, next-generation OVs are engineered to express transgenes encoding immunostimulatory payloads within the tumour, leveraging the infected cell as an in situ cytokine factory. Intratumoural expression of cytokines such as IL-12 and IL-15 can activate DCs through multiple synergistic pathways: first, by stimulating infiltrating natural killer (NK) cells and T cells to release IFNγ, the most potent known DC activator; and second, by directly engaging cognate receptors on DCs via autocrine signalling. Together, these mechanisms drive DCs to a hyperactivated state, thereby enabling efficient cross-presentation of otherwise weakly immunogenic TAAs to naive CD8+ T cells; this cross-priming is a crucial bottleneck in generating de novo tumour- specific T cell (TST) responses. A third, mechanistically distinct step operates once cross-presentation has occurred: IL-12 released by the DC itself serves as an essential ‘third signal’ delivered directly to the T cell during the priming interaction, alongside T cell receptor activation by cognate peptide–MHC (signal 1) and costimulatory signalling via CD28 (signal 2); without this third signal, naive CD8+ T cells undergo only limited proliferation and fail to develop effector function, becoming tolerant rather than productively primed92,93. A likely under-appreciated dimension of OV immunobiology involves the recruitment of pre-existing antiviral memory T cells to the infected tumour. When re-stimulated by viral antigens and IL-12 and/or IL-15, these cells produce high levels of IFNγ, further amplifying DC activation — a mechanism that might be particularly important for unarmed OVs lacking transgenic immunostimulatory payloads. Collectively, antigen release, payload-driven DC licensing and antiviral memory T cell-mediated IFNγ signalling converge to drive DC hyperactivation, positioning armed OVs as uniquely capable of overcoming the dual barriers of antigen ignorance and immune exclusion that constrain the efficacy of systemic immunotherapies. Fig. 2 · PDF 第 11 页

Fig. 2 | Triple-A gate model for productive antitumour immunity across therapeutic modalities. To simplify the multistep cancer–immunity cycle described by Chen and Mellman59, we consolidated these requirements into the ‘triple-A’ principle shown here: (1) availability (generation of tumour-specific T cell (TST) clones); (2) activation of TST clones in response to their cognate tumour-associated antigens presented by cancer cells; and (3) admission (immune effector cell infiltration into the tumour microenvironment). A therapeutic modality must clear these three sequential mechanistic gates to generate durable, tumour-specific antitumour immunity. For each modality, shading intensity within each gate column denotes the degree of fulfilment (limited < partial < moderate < high). Radiotherapy146, chemotherapy147 and tyrosine-kinase inhibitors (TKIs)148 induce predominantly myeloid-cell infiltration (partial admission) and can release tumour antigen (partial availability), but do not directly activate T cells (limited activation). Antibody– drug conjugates (ADCs) combine a chemotherapy-like cytotoxic payload, which partially fulfils availability through immunogenic antigen release150, with an antibody component that engages Fcγ receptors on innate effectors to partially fulfil admission (moderate)151; ADCs do not directly activate TST clones. Immune checkpoint inhibitors (ICIs) amplify pre-existing T cell activity (high activation) but do not directly drive immune infiltration or generate new TST clones de novo3 (limited admission and availability). T cell-redirecting therapies, including chimeric antigen receptor T cells, T cell receptor- engineered T cells and bispecific T cell engagers bypass endogenous TST priming by supplying ex vivo-expanded and/or redirecting endogenous T cells to target specific tumour-associated antigens (high availability and activation), but remain constrained by poor tumour trafficking and antigen loss owing to their lack of target antigen diversity152–154,205. Tumour vaccines generate TST clones (high availability) but of limited diversity, and vaccine-primed T cells encounter barriers to tumour entry149 (limited admission; partial activation). Early-generation oncolytic viruses (OVs) induce lysis and inflammation but have limited capacity for direct immune reprogramming (high admission; moderate availability and activation)69,70,114. Next-generation, payload-armed OVs uniquely achieve high fulfilment of all three gates simultaneously, including conventional dendritic cell (cDC1) hyperactivation and cross-priming for TST availability54,61,71, positioning them as a mechanistic cornerstone for combination immunotherapy.

一句话结论
这篇 Perspective 主张把下一代溶瘤病毒理解为瘤内原位免疫启动平台,关注肿瘤特异性T细胞的产生、激活和进入肿瘤;“OV先启动、ICI再放大”是待前瞻性验证的策略框架,不是已确立的普遍临床优势(PDF第4–16页,图1–2)。
研究问题与背景
仅让肿瘤从“冷”变“热”,能否保证产生有效的肿瘤特异性免疫?作者认为细胞浸润不等于抗原特异性,也不等于长期生存获益,提出把评价重点前移至免疫启动(第2、4–5页)。
贡献与比较对象
将既有临床试验、临床前机制及作者推论组织成四支柱,并用 triple-A 框架比较治疗方式。图2中的等级是作者概念归类,不是头对头疗效排名(第11页)。原文类型为Perspective;按本项目rev归档,不应称为系统综述或Meta分析。
范围与选文方法
覆盖溶瘤病毒历史、免疫启动、工程载荷、终点选择和联合治疗。正文没有报告可复现的系统检索式、纳排标准或风险偏倚评估;引用了其他Meta分析,不代表本文自行进行了Meta分析(第2–4页)。外部Supplementary Tables 1–2未随本地文件提供。下述临床数字均为本文转述,本次没有直接核查原始试验或最新监管文件。

争议与开放问题
- “治疗后才检测到的TCR克隆”究竟是初次启动、原本低丰度克隆扩增,还是抗病毒克隆?第4页承认直接肿瘤特异性交叉启动的机制证明主要来自临床前模型;第5、11页的强措辞应与这一边界一起读。
- “序贯比同期更好”尚无直接随机顺序比较。药物、入组人群、操作者和试验规模均可解释不同试验结果(第12–13页)。
- SD可能反映肿瘤自然生长缓慢;持久SD、未注射病灶、ctDNA变化也不能在未经验证时替代OS(第9–10、16页)。
- 载荷增强免疫既可能增强抗肿瘤,也可能增强抗病毒反应;作者在第8页明确承认其偏向具有情境性。
局限
作者明确指出
小规模、单臂、异质队列以及缺少直接抗原特异性验证限制结论;需足够效能的随机试验。瘤内与静脉给药缺少严谨头对头比较;ctDNA作为OV替代终点仍需验证(第10、13、15–16页)。
